Why do so many fence posts in Burlington Center fail and lean?
Posts fail because footings are not set below the 48-inch frost line. Frost heave lifts shallow footings. The IRC requires footings to extend a minimum of 12 inches below undisturbed soil and below the frost line. In Burlington, this means a 4-foot minimum depth to prevent seasonal movement and structural failure.
How do I make sure my fence can handle Burlington's high winds?
The design must account for the 115 MPH V-ult wind speed rating. This ultimate wind load dictates post spacing, concrete footing size, and bracket strength. A standard 6-foot privacy fence in an exposed area may require 8-foot post centers and reinforced corner posts to survive peak storm season gusts, per ASCE 7-22 standards.

What is the best fencing material for Burlington's soil and pest conditions?
Material compatibility is critical. With moderate soil corrosivity, galvanized steel posts are recommended over standard steel. For wood, use pressure-treated lumber rated for ground contact. Given the moderate termite risk, avoid untreated wood posts. Use stainless steel or hot-dipped galvanized fasteners to prevent rust streaks on materials.

What is required before any digging starts for a fence?
You must call 811 Dig Safely New York at least two full business days before excavation. They will mark public utility lines. Hitting a gas, electric, or fiber line in Burlington Center is a major liability and safety incident.
